China Upgrades the Backdoor It Uses to Spy on Telcos Globally

Why This Matters

The upgrade of Red Menshen's BPFdoor malware highlights the increasing sophistication of state-sponsored cyber espionage tools, posing significant threats to global telecommunications infrastructure. This development underscores the urgent need for enhanced cybersecurity measures and vigilance among telcos and consumers alike. As cyber threats evolve, the industry must prioritize advanced detection and defense strategies to safeguard sensitive data and communications.

Key Takeaways

Chinese APT Red Menshen's super-advanced BPFdoor malware defeats traditional cybersecurity protections. All telcos can do, really, is try hunting it down.
